Phila Mthembu, a news presenter on East Coast Radio, who founded the event, Sisonke Get Together, is expected to take place at the Blue Lagoon, Durban, on August 1 this year.

Speaking to Solezwe, Mthembu said that the idea of ​​the event came from a chance after realizing that the country is in turmoil due to various problems happening in different communities.

“People are facing different things, they go to Gowa. Some in their communities have been destroyed by crime, they live in fear. There are just so many things that are happening that affect the social welfare of the community. Then I got the idea of ​​why there should not be one day where we can just get together, have a little fun, and forget about many things,” said Phila.

He said that with this event, he aims to strengthen unity between people from different places. He said he knows that since he came up with the idea on Facebook, many have supported his idea, people who don’t know each other, who have never met face to face.

“It would be a very good opportunity for us to see each other, get to know each other, and have fun,” he said.

He said from the way people are showing interest in the event, he can see that the preparations are going very well. He said among other things, he saw celebrities coming forward, who volunteered to be part of the event. Among them are Khozi FM broadcasters Zama Mseleku and DJ SpheLive, Gagasi Selbeyonce and Minnie Ntuli. He also pointed out that there are also sponsors who have volunteered for things like the stage following the appearance on social media that the event is exciting.

He revealed that this left him in awe since the event was an idea that came to him on the spot, with no money to make it a success.

He emphasized that the event is free, there is no entrance fee, and it will start at 10 in the morning and end later. He said that he is open to all adults, regardless of race, gender, location and so on.

He said that if people come out in large numbers on the day of the event, he will ensure that it will be for every year.
